Takamaka, situated on the southern coast of Mahé, Seychelles, has evolved from a tranquil tropical region into a prime hub for high-end luxury hospitality infrastructure and premium residential developments. Due to its direct exposure to the Indian Ocean's coastal environment, construction in the Takamaka market demands architectural materials that exhibit extreme durability, salt-spray corrosion resistance, and high wind-load capabilities.
Louver and shutter systems are no longer treated as simple aesthetic additions; they are structural components critical to building envelopes. Effective shutter frame structures and adjustable louver parts are essential for controlling passive solar heat gain, maximizing tropical air ventilation, and protecting structural openings during high-velocity tropical cyclonic depressions.

Alloy configurations featuring high yield strengths designed to endure cyclonic pressure loads exceeding 2.5 kPa without deformation.
Qualicoat Class 2 standard powder coatings and specialized fluorocarbon (PVDF) treatments prevent electrochemical degradation caused by ocean aerosols.
Our hardwood timber parts are responsibly harvested and dried to a strict 8-12% moisture limit to eliminate thermal expansion warping.
| Parameter | Aluminum Louver Frame Systems | Premium Hardwood / Basswood Frames | High-Impact PVC / Composite Frames | |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Base Material Grade | Al6063-T5 / T6 Marine-Grade Aluminum | Kiln-Dried Premium Basswood / Hardwood | UV-Stabilized High-Density Solid PVC | Aluminum/Timber hybrid co-extrusions |
| Wind-Load Performance | Up to 3.2 kPa (ASTM E330) | Up to 1.8 kPa (Interlocking construction) | Up to 1.5 kPa (Reinforced structural core) | Custom configured layouts |
| Moisture Absorption Rate | 0% (Inert metallic profile) | 8% – 12% maximum equilibrium limit | <0.05% (Completely waterproof) | Stable in extreme relative humidity |
| Surface Finishing Options | PVDF Coating, Qualicoat Anodizing | Water-based high-adhesion primer, multi-coated Gesso | Extruded solid pigment, UV protective top layer | Fully customizable RAL matching matrix |

Developing insulated aluminum shutter profiles featuring high-density polyamide thermal barriers to isolate exterior heat and reduce interior air conditioning loads.
Integrating mechanical louver frames with smart actuators and environmental sensors to automatically close window openings during sudden wind rises.
Applying eco-friendly, non-toxic wood impregnations that chemically cross-link cellulose fibers, making natural wood plantation shutters impervious to termite damage.
